Collins Flirts With Elimination

Level 11 : 1,000/2,000, 2,000 ante
Greg Collins
Greg Collins

Greg Collins shoved his remaining 27,600 into the middle from the cutoff over a middle-position open and received a call once action made its way back to the opener.

Greg Collins: {j-Hearts}{j-Clubs}
Middle Position: {q-Spades}{q-Hearts}

Collins let out a remark about the apparent cooler he had been dealt. However, the true blow would be dealt to his opponent as the board ran out {3-Spades}{6-Hearts}{10-Spades}{j-Spades}{2-Hearts}, giving Collins a set of jacks on the turn to score him the improbable double.

Moskalik Doubles Through Nguyen

Level 11 : 1,000/2,000, 2,000 ante

Hung Nguyen had 6,000 in front of him in early position and was in the process of asking how much more he had to call. Scott Moskalik had three-bet all in and Nguyen announced a call before the dealer could finish the count.

Scott Moskalik: {a-Hearts}{q-Diamonds}
Hung Nguyen: {j-Diamonds}{10-Clubs}

Moskalik was out in front and stayed there as the board ran out {8-Spades}{5-Hearts}{7-Diamonds}{8-Hearts}{2-Spades}, fading Nguyen's two live cards and flopped gutshot straight draw to the nuts.

Dean Gets Aces at the Right Time

Level 11 : 1,000/2,000, 2,000 ante
Slater Dean
Slater Dean

David Blankenship opened the action with a raise to 6,000 in middle position and received a call from the player on the button. Slater Dean then three-bet all in for 25,200 from the small blind and received a fold from Blankenship before the player on the button called.

Slater Dean: {a-Clubs}{a-Diamonds}
Opponent: {a-Hearts}{q-Spades}

Dean saw the board run out in his favor, coming {7-Clubs}{8-Diamonds}{10-Diamonds}{7-Diamonds}{3-Spades} to earn him the easy dub.

Watters Delivers a Shower

Level 12 : 1,500/2,500, 2,500 ante

David Blankenship saw action folded to him in middle position and limped in. The hijack also limped in to put action onto Bob Watters, who was in the cutoff and pumped it up to 20,500. Action folded back to Blankenship and he let his cards go as well.

Action was then on the hijack and he limp-three-bet all in for about 35,000. Watters quickly called.

Hijack: {k-Clubs}{10-Spades}
Bob Watters: {8-Hearts}{8-Spades}

The two were off to the races with Watters out in front and poised for both the pot and the knockout. The runout came clean in his favor, falling {j-Hearts}{6-Hearts}{j-Spades}{9-Hearts}{7-Spades} to leave his pocket eights best and send his opponent to the showers just past the midway point in Level 12.

Fallis Doubles; Wheeler Busts

Level 12 : 1,500/2,500, 2,500 ante
Mike Fallis
Mike Fallis

A player limped in under the gun and action folded around to Mike Fallis, who went all in from the cutoff. The next two players folded and the big blind asked to confirm the amount of 23,700, which the dealer did. He thought for a bit and then folded, putting action back onto the under-the-gun limper.

"You're probably ahead," said the player. "I call," he added afterwards so quickly that it came out as one runon sentence.

Mike Fallis: {k-Clubs}{q-Spades}
Under the Gun: {a-Diamonds}{10-Spades}

The player was not immediately correct, but his statement became true as the flop fell {k-Diamonds}{9-Diamonds}{3-Spades} to give Fallis a pair of kings. It would be all Fallis needed as the turn {8-Clubs} and river {6-Spades} completed the runout and scored him the double.

Moments later, Mike Wheeler was eliminated from the tournament on an adjacent table after his flopped top pair with ace-queen ran into a set of threes.

Geller Gets Collins, Nears a Half-Million

Level 13 : 2,000/3,000, 3,000 ante
Greg Geller
Greg Geller

An eruption of noise was heard from Table 13 and Greg Collins had gotten all in from middle position before the flop against Greg Geller, who was in the cutoff. The noise came from the runout of {8-Hearts}{a-Diamonds}{a-Spades}{9-Hearts}{5-Diamonds}

Greg Collins: {k-Clubs}{q-Hearts}
Greg Geller: {a-Clubs}{a-Hearts}

Collins was able to stave off elimination earlier and once again found himself up against a monster. However, he would find himself up against Geller's flopped quads for a largely quick and painless elimination.

Meanwhile, Geller now has a stack of around 485,000 and is the likely chip leader in the tournament with less than 90 minutes of play left in the evening.
